I did a search for nvidia on my system and got these, which OP might wanna check for too:


<span style="color:#323232;">egl-wayland
</span><span style="color:#323232;">lib32-nvidia-utils
</span><span style="color:#323232;">libvdpau
</span><span style="color:#323232;">libxnvctrl
</span><span style="color:#323232;">nvidia-open
</span><span style="color:#323232;">nvidia-settings
</span><span style="color:#323232;">nvidia-utils
</span><span style="color:#323232;">opencl-nvidia 
</span>

I’ve installed extra packages for proton and machine learning, so some of these may not be there, but hopefully that helps.
